Do I need to apply for RSC approval?

If you want to work with radiation at Charles Sturt University, you will first need approval from the Radiation Safety Committee (RSC). This includes:

  • Using any of the following in teaching subjects or research:
    • irradiating apparatus (including in 'simulation' mode);
    • radioactive substances; or
    • high powered laser devices (Class 3B or 4) .
  • Acquiring or disposing of irradiating apparatus or high powered laser devices (Class 3B or 4).
  • Acquiring or disposing of radioactive substances.
  • Requesting clearance before maintenance work can occur in radiation facilities.
  • Making proposals or requests relating to radiation safety at the University.
